Things to do in Utica?
Utica, New York is located in the scenic Mohawk Valley and is known as the Crossroads of Upstate New York. With a rich history dating back to the American Revolution, its charming downtown area has been preserved and offers visitors a unique glimpse into the city's past. There are plenty of outdoor activities available around Utica, including kayaking, camping, hiking, and biking. For those looking for more metropolitan attractions, the city also has an array of bustling shops and restaurants.
